Former Yunnan Party chief, 68, surrenders to authorities
By China Daily | China Daily | Updated: 2019-05-10 07:56
Qin Guangrong, former Party chief of Yunnan province, is being investigated for serious violations of discipline and law by the Central Commission for Discipline Inspection and the National Supervisory Commission.
According to a statement issued by the anti-graft authorities on Thursday, the 68-year-old gave himself up voluntarily.
Born in 1950 in Hunan province, Qin joined the Communist Party of China in 1972 and started to work three years later in Hunan province. He was appointed Party chief of Changsha, Hunan's capital, in 1993.
